Thema

#CSS

2008

Tabellendesigns

Ich werde immer wieder gefragt, ob man denn in HTML Tabellen benutzen dürfe: für tabellarische Daten! Natürlich sage ich dann in ungläubige Gesichter, wie soll man Tabellen denn sonst codieren? Dumme Frage, verdammt! Wie man nun Tabellen nutzt, die dabei auch noch gut aussehen, zeigen uns die Kollegen vom Smashing Magazine. Sehr schön. 

Conditional-CSS

Conditional-CSS allows you to write maintainable CSS with conditional logic to target specific CSS statements at both individual browsers and groups of browsers., [via]. 

CSS Entwicklung

Während in Webkit CSS Konstanten schon testweise eingebaut sind und es inzwischen auch ein proposal an die CSS Working Group beim W3C gibt, CSS Konstanten einzuführen, gibt es natürlich auch gute Gründe, dies nicht zu tun. Bert Bos hat diese in einem ausführlichen Essay zusammengefasst. Das Essay wirkt zwar ein wenig wie ein Rückruf aus... 

Label Platzierung

Kurzer, aber guter Artikel zur Platzierung von Feldbezeichnungen in Formularen. Klassischerweise kann man ja das label über oder links neben das input schreiben und im letzteren Fall den Text auch noch links oder rechts ausrichten. Überraschende Lösung des Problem: es kommt darauf an. Immer dasselbe. Je nach Aufgabe und Formular scheint es verschiedene passende Lösungen... 

iPhone und Javascript

Peter-Paul Koch (von Quirksmode) hat sich ein iPhone zugelegt. Und während unsereins sich direkt mit dem App-Store, Twitteriffic/Twinkle und der profanen Frage: »Wie sieht mein Blog im mobile Safari denn nun aus?« (ok, das kannte ich schon), hat er sich direkt hingesetzt und CSS und Javascript des mobile Safari eingehend untersucht. Sehr sehr lobenswert. Dabei... 

Kürzlich als Lesezeichen gesetzt…

Trotzdem ich ja praktisch always on bin, schiebe ich ja immer noch Lesezeichen in einen stackartigen Teil der Browserbookmarkverwaltung. FF3 macht einem das aber auch zu einfach. Hinterher muss man dann sehen, wie man das aufräumt… Frank Westphal: Gnip, bitte nur ein Ping, beschreibt Gnip so, dass ich es verstanden hab… Smashing Magazine: A Small... 

CSS Coding Guidelines II

Teil 1 wurde ja schon ausgiebig diskutiert, daraus habe ich schon einiges mitgenommen. Machen wir also fröhlich weiter mit meinen Ideen, wie man CSS am besten notiert… »It’s not everything that bad…« © BBC Kommentare # Mehrzeilige Kommentare, mit Einrückung et al. sind zu platzieren: am Beginn jeder Datei mit Angabe wozu und an welcher... 

CSS Coding Guidelines I

The Doctor. © BBC Begriffsklärung # Codebespiel: Begrifflichkeiten h2 { color: #000; } Diese Codezeile ist eine CSS-Regel (rule) h2 ist (hier) ein Selektor (selector) color: #000; ist die Deklaration (declaration) color ist eine Eigenschaft (property) #000 ist ein Wert (value) Nachzulesen beim W3C. Schreibweisen # Alle IDs und Klassennamen klein schreiben Alle Selektoren klein... 

Feine Formulare II: Button

In Feine Formulare I hatte ich meine Methode von <input />s vorgestellt, damit aus einem Formular aber ein feines Formular wird, brauchen wir noch mind. ein weiteres Element: den (Absende-)Button. Darum kümmern wir uns also heute. Vorne weg: am Anfang sollte die Frage stehen, ob man überhaupt einen gestylten Button braucht. Das Problem ist so... 

Feine Formulare

Man hat schon viel versucht, aber im Grunde sehen Formulare immer gleich aus, nämlich wie der Meldebogen beim Einwohnermeldeamt. Gewiß, das hat etwas gutes, denn duch die Konformität entsteht eine Zugänglichkeit auf Basis der Gewohnheit. Trotzdem gibt es Gelegenheiten, da könnte ein Formular mal ein wenig anders gestalt sein, als Label – Umbruch – Formularfeld....